2000-2003 AE rear valance replica GD!!!

Hi guys!!

Yes that's right!! We at Ionic Dynamics just made the 2001 AE rear valance replicas. These replicas will be the same 3 piece design as the OEM version, they will install using double sided tape along the top inside edge and factory screws on the bottom, just like the factory units.

Special thanks to KRMAXIMA for starting this project and taking the time out of his busy schedule to help make this product available for the maxima community.

The Group Deal price will be set at $199 SHIPPED within the continental USA, this is less than half of what the OEM rear valance costs.

Optional paint service IS available for an extra $120. This option is recommended for people who just want to receive the rear valance and install it. Please keep in mind guys that these are 8 year old cars and that the color match might not be perfect due to sun damage, remember this will be new paint. Paint service usually takes 5 business days. To purchase a painted rear valance please PM your paint code so I can provide a personalized order link.
